Virgin Mobile France selects Netgem for the TV offering of its Virgin Box

NEUILLY-SUR-SEINE — Netgem (ISIN: FR0004154060, Reuters: ETGM.PA, Bloomberg: NTG FP), a leader in connected home technologies and solutions, today announced it has signed an agreement with Virgin Mobile France, the French Mobile Virtual Network Operator (MVNO), for the launch of its Virgin Box TV offering.

Netgem will provide its hardware and software technologies to enable Virgin Mobile France customers to access its quadruple-play services (broadband, broadcast, fixed-line and mobile telephony).

Virgin Mobile France will unveil its new services to French consumers in early 2012 and will leverage SFR’s ADSL network.

Pascal Rialland, Chief Executive Officer of Virgin Mobile France, said: “The launch of our new offer is a key milestone in our development. Thanks to Netgem’s experience in the IPTV market, we are confident that the Virgin Box will meet our customer’s expectations for new and innovative entertainment services”.

Christophe Aulnette, Chief Executive Officer of Netgem, added: “This new Virgin Mobile quadruple play offering is part of a new dynamic of the French IPTV market. We are thrilled to be involved in this project and to contribute with our knowhow, in partnership with SFR, to the emergence of a new ambitious and innovative player.”
